What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in airline information technology?

Success in Airline Information Technology requires a solid background in IT systems, programming, network administration, and data security, often backed by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with industry-specific systems like Sabre, Amadeus, or SITA, as well as certifications such as CompTIA, Cisco, or Microsoft, is highly advantageous. Strong problem-solving abilities, effective communication, and adaptability are important soft skills in this dynamic environment. These competencies are critical for ensuring reliable airline operations, safeguarding sensitive data, and supporting efficient passenger and flight services.

What is an airline information technology?

An Airline Information Technology job involves managing and maintaining the digital systems that support airline operations, including booking systems, flight scheduling, cybersecurity, and data management. IT professionals in this field ensure that the airline's software and infrastructure run smoothly, securely, and efficiently. They work with various technologies, such as cloud computing, AI, and IoT, to enhance passenger experience and operational efficiency. Additionally, they collaborate with other departments to integrate IT solutions that improve safety, cost-effectiveness, and overall service quality.

What does an airline information technology do?

Professionals in Airline Information Technology are responsible for maintaining and supporting crucial airline systems such as booking platforms, flight scheduling tools, and airport operations software on a daily basis. They routinely monitor system performance, address technical issues, implement software updates, and collaborate closely with both IT and non-IT teams such as customer service, operations, and security. Troubleshooting network outages, enhancing cybersecurity, and ensuring real-time data availability for flight operations are also common tasks. These responsibilities require acute attention to detail and a proactive approach to ensure smooth airline operations and excellent customer experiences.

Job Description

This person will provide engineering support to the Interiors Engineering group. This department is responsible for all of the passenger accommodations onboard our aircraft including; seats, galleys, lavatories, and cabin linings. This position will provide both dock and shop support, as well as, be responsible for developing manual revisions, drawings and Engineering Change Orders.

Qualifications

This position does require an engineering degree.

This person must be very proficient with Microsoft Office Suite.

Must be able to work independently, without day-to-day supervision.

Must be articulate and able to express technical issues and concepts in clear and concise manner.

Must be able to work with the suppliers and AA Union personnel in a professional manner.

Airline/Passenger aircraft experience preferred.

Previous Airline or MRO/ 145 Repair Station experience required
